How to Get a New Nissan Key Replacement

Nissan's smart keys make use of radio frequencies and sophisticated encryption technologies to provide added protection against theft. The keys are powered by a battery which is degraded over time.

More than 712,000 Nissan Rogues and Rogue Sport SUVs with ignition keys that resemble jackknifes can collapse in the key slot, causing the shut-off of the vehicle while driving, according to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ration. Dealers will install fasteners to the ignition to stop the keys from folding. A solution is anticipated this summer.

How do I obtain a new Nissan key

If your Nissan utilizes a key fob that comes with a security chip or an intelligent "push to start" type it will have to be programmed/coded locally in order to work. This is one of the reasons why it is more expensive than simply replacing a regular car key.

People who require a new key will need to go to the dealer and present proof of ownership and an official driver's license. Also, you should locate your title, registration, or loan documents. This will include the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) that is required to order the new key.

A professional locksmith in your area that can program/code Nissan key fobs is a different option. They'll be able to provide you with a reasonable price and complete the task quickly. This is a much more affordable alternative to going to a dealership which could see you placed on a waiting list and pay more than your budgeted amount. A reputable locksmith will also assist with other tasks like replacing the battery inside your Nissan key fob. This is important because the key fob is equipped with a built-in battery that can get older, and when it fails the car will no longer be able to start.

Nissan Key Fob Replacement

Electronic key fobs of the present offer an array of features and functionality that make them an excellent alternative to manual keys. The battery in these keyfobs will eventually lose power and should be replaced. If you notice that your Nissan key fob isn't turning on or not functioning as it should, it is probably time to replace the battery.

The replacement car keys nissan of the battery in your Nissan key fob is a fairly simple job that can be accomplished at home. It is essential to be cautious not to harm the internal components of the fob or the fob itself.

You will have to flip the fob over so that its back is facing towards you. The top of the fob's key should have a small notch that you can use a flat-head screwdriver to separate the two halves of the key fob. After the emergency key has been removed it will be possible to access the dead battery in the back part of the fob.

The battery in your Nissan key fob is a round Panasonic 3-volt CR 2032 battery. Install the new battery and ensure that the writing is on the bottom of the battery, and that it's placed correctly within the case. Once the new battery has been installed, the key fob will be able perform its functions as it was intended.
